So - I don't get the 6 cent fares unless I sign up (or purchase access - yearly fee) to the Jetstar Credit Card.

I'll open up a can of worms here - and any legal eagles please tell me otherwise - I'd like to know about the following ....

Third line forcing

Exclusive dealing and third line forcing (s47)

Third line forcing is a specific form of exclusive dealing prohibited outright by the Trade Practices Act. It is not subject to the substantial lessening of competition test. It involves the supply of goods or services on condition that the purchaser buys goods or services from a particular third party, or a refusal to supply because the purchaser will not agree to that condition.

( I read this as Mastercard being the 3rd party - I must buy access to the card - which is the $49 annual fee to get a 6 cent fare)

See here: Jetstar Airways Pty Limited - Notification - N94271. In essence they sought and were granted immunity by the ACCC.
 
You have a point there - new customers wanting to book the 6 cent fare must in effect pay $49.06 to get that fare - based around component pricing in the travel industry which has been "outlawed" according to the Trade Practices Act - the full price of a travel item including all components must be advertised up front - in full.

Existing customer are ok - new customers - for which they are touting for must pay $49.06 cents minimum.

Basically it will be a normal JQ jetmail sale with the email getting sent out to the JQ mastercard people, but anyone can book it, it will just be $3.56 for a flight as they will have to pay a CC fee..
The promo is advertising a 6c fare with the JQ card because if you use that card it will waive the CC fee...

"Customers will continue to be able to book and pay for airfares and other travel
services through jetstar.com and the Jetstar call centre without acquiring particular
card services of Macquarie. Similarly, customers of Macquarie remain free to pay​
for airfares and other travel services from any vendor."
